Chelsea have announced on their official website that Reece James has agreed a new improved five-and-a-half-year deal with the club.

Reece James has chosen to extend his stay at Chelsea to 2025, with the Blues confirming the news of the contractual agreement on their official website. The academy graduate has agreed a new and improved five-and-a-half-year deal, after impressing current boss Frank Lampard in the 2019-20 season.

Reece James has had a marvellous debut campaign in the Premier League in what is his first senior season at Chelsea. But, the foundations were laid in the 2018-19 season, wherein the defender shined for Wigan in the Championship. James ended the season as the club’s Player of the Year while also being named in the Championship Team of the Year for the season.

Then came the opportunity at Chelsea, which was delayed to an extent, thanks to his ankle injury. But, once he made his debut for the club in the 7-1 win over Grimsby Town in the Carabao Cup, there was no looking back. Since then, James has not only made his senior Premier League debut for Chelsea but also established himself firmly as a first-teamer, with a total of 18 appearances in all competitions.

Reece James also became the youngest scorer for Chelsea in the Champions League, with his goal proving crucial in the 4-4 draw with Ajax. The youngster has started at right-back in the last three games for Chelsea and is now considered the first-choice in the position for now, with Cesar Azpilicueta moved to the left to accommodate for the issues in that area.

The 20-year-old was delighted at having signed a new Chelsea deal.

James said,“It has been my dream to be here at Chelsea and play week in week out and to have a contract for another five-and-a-half years is living the dream again. I have always wanted to be here and another five-and-a-half years means a lot to me and a lot to my family.”

James may be an untested quantity as far as aerial ability is concerned. But, the 20-year-old has excelled in almost every other facet of modern football, proving to be the ideal modern-day full-back with his pace, dribbling, passing and ability to cross the ball with precision.

Frank Lampard’s tenure has already provided Chelsea with three immediate stars from within their academy in the form of Tammy Abraham, Fikayo Tomori and Reece James; players one can build a squad around. It will be interesting to see just how far the 20-year-old is able to go at Chelsea itself.
